Blending Instructions for Gazpacho
Step 1: Create Gazpacho Base
Gather these ingredients for blending:Use a high-powered blender to combine all ingredients. Blend until completely smooth and silky, about 20-30 seconds. If your blender is smaller, process in multiple batches to ensure perfect consistency.
Step 2: Chill and Develop Flavors
Transfer blended gazpacho into a large bowl or pitcher. Cover and place in refrigerator. Allow soup to chill for minimum 1 hour, though overnight is ideal. Cooling helps flavors meld and intensify, creating a more complex taste profile.
Step 3: Prepare Fresh Garnish
Chop these ingredients for topping:Mix chopped ingredients together in a small bowl. Keep chilled until ready to serve.
Step 4: Serve and Finish
Pour chilled gazpacho into serving bowls. Top each portion with prepared garnish mixture. Drizzle extra virgin olive oil over soup. Sprinkle additional freshly ground black pepper. Serve immediately and enjoy the refreshing summer flavors.

Instructions
- Prepare the base by thoroughly washing and roughly chopping watermelon, tomatoes, red bell pepper, cucumber, garlic, and shallot into manageable pieces for blending.
- Transfer the chopped ingredients into a high-powered blender, ensuring all components are included for maximum flavor extraction.
- Add lime juice, vinegar, salt, and black pepper to the blender to enhance the gazpacho’s taste profile.
- Pulse and blend the mixture until completely smooth, approximately 20-30 seconds, ensuring no chunks remain.
- If the blender capacity is limited, process the ingredients in multiple batches to maintain consistent texture.
- Pour the blended gazpacho into a large bowl or pitcher, creating a uniform liquid consistency.
- Seal the container and refrigerate for a minimum of one hour, allowing flavors to meld and develop fully.
- For optimal taste, consider chilling overnight to intensify the gazpacho’s complex flavor profile.
- Before serving, create a fresh garnish by finely dicing watermelon, cucumber, green pepper, red onion, and selected herbs.
- Gently mix the garnish ingredients to create a vibrant, textural topping.
- Ladle the chilled gazpacho into individual serving bowls.
- Distribute the prepared garnish evenly across each portion.
- Finish by drizzling extra virgin olive oil and sprinkling freshly ground black pepper on top.
- Serve immediately, presenting a refreshing and visually appealing summer soup.
Notes
- Batch Blending Tip: Work in smaller portions if your blender is compact to ensure a silky-smooth consistency without overflow.
- Flavor Intensification: Refrigerate the gazpacho overnight to allow ingredients to marry and develop a deeper, more complex taste profile.
- Garnish Freshness: Prepare the topping just before serving to maintain crisp textures and vibrant colors of the chopped vegetables and herbs.
- Temperature Matters: Serve thoroughly chilled for maximum refreshment, especially during hot summer days.
- Customization Potential: Adjust vinegar and lime juice quantities to balance sweetness and acidity according to personal preference.
- Olive Oil Finishing: A light drizzle of extra virgin olive oil adds richness and enhances the overall flavor complexity of the dish.
